    Warriors and Cavs both 8-0 up to this point.......................................



    Playoff only........PR 1..........PRII
    Warriors ............16.31..........58.32
    Cavs ...................10.37.........55.25

    As it stands after 2 rounds Cavs have turn-up their game quite a bit but Warriors are on an all-time historical level.

    On top of this Cavs come into conference finals playing on a unsustainable level of play, they are off their very best effort and are almost certainly going to go down stats wise in next 2 or 3 games which when we consider this Warriors look even better.

    Using a NBA Finals formula we have Warriors by 12.73..... 5-2 since 2000 when 2 pts or better.

    This would be the 2cd largest mismatch since 2000 only behind the 2001 Lakers 26.85 over 76ers.

    Interesting that sites like fivethirtyeight are comparing Cavs to the 2001 Lakers as teams who played weak in regular season but won titles despite playing weak.

    A far better comparison to the 2001 Lakers is the Warriors who now are on par with what that team did, not the Cavs.

    And remember, the 2001 Lakers only won the title once as a team played poorly in regular season the 2cd time they tried it they got destroyed by the Piston s(yes mathmatically probabilities held-up over time) when every person including squares, sharps, wiseguys were on the Lakers and in good part because they won the title once already as a weak regular season team, but they could not do it twice as the Cavs are attempting to do it twice.

    The problem with many of these articles you see written is...........what they leave out of the article................they fail to mention the weak Lakers 2004 team that got destroyed by the Pistons.

    And this is why guys, you need to do your own homework coz you may only be getting half the story  if you don't.
